The ingredients needed to make Sauteé Soy Noodle:
  1. Prepare 1 handful soy noodle (wash and drain)
  2. Make ready 1 chinese broccoli
  3. Make ready Chinese cabbages
  4. Take 3 pcs skillet chicken (cut striped)
  5. Take 4 pcs shrimp (deveined)
  6. Prepare 3 garlic
  7. Make ready 2 tbs soy sauce
  8. Make ready Salt
  9. Take Pepper
  10. Make ready 1 egg (beaten)
  11. Get Water
  12. Get Cooking oil
  13. Prepare 1 tsp sesame oil
Steps to make Sauteé Soy Noodle:
  1. Prepare all ingredients, heat the pan, then heat the cooking oil.
  2. Put the garlic in until golden brown and fragrant. Next, bring the chicken in, add soy sauce.
  3. When the chicken starts to cook, bring the shrimp in, followed with chinese cabbages and chinese broccoli.
  4. Add some water, season with salt, pepper, and sugar. Drop the beaten egg then stir.
  5. Bring the soy noodle in, sauteé until it's cooked, and add a drop of sesame oil.
